Output 8a178cd421a1908a9d5002cb83cecd895c15227de3ebdd4da84e97823bf90ec6:35

value
44617
script pubkey
OP_0 OP_PUSHBYTES_20 620988d4f796e069d89cecb99c59452037ffaa5a
address
bc1qvgyc348hjmsxnkyuajueck29yqmll2j6fdjnyf
transaction
8a178cd421a1908a9d5002cb83cecd895c15227de3ebdd4da84e97823bf90ec6
confirmations
241469
spent
true